Output 31bc4b96a87aeda713f0815dd9ab5f94c09c8b3c517239ca884400764925827b:25

value
5639536
script pubkey
OP_0 OP_PUSHBYTES_20 15b37ea36be6b9c0da7d8a30cf00a08d711c56d4
address
bc1qzkehagmtu6uupkna3gcv7q9q34c3c4k5nxm6c8
transaction
31bc4b96a87aeda713f0815dd9ab5f94c09c8b3c517239ca884400764925827b